I am a bit confused about what you would like as well, but without boxing you
could do this
(3&{. , 4&{.)"1 arr
0 1 2 0 1 2 3
6 7 8 6 7 8 9
2 3 4 2 3 4 5
8 9 0 8 9 0 1
4 5 6 4 5 6 7
0 1 2 0 1 2 3
6 7 8 6 7 8 9
2 3 4 2 3 4 5
8 9 0 8 9 0 1
4 5 6 4 5 6 7
but I am suspicious of the term 4 elements, so that what you may really want is
this
(3&{."1 ; 4&{.) arr
┌─────┬───────────┐
│0 1 2│0 1 2 3 4 5│
│6 7 8│6 7 8 9 0 1│
│2 3 4│2 3 4 5 6 7│
│8 9 0│8 9 0 1 2 3│
│4 5 6│ │
│0 1 2│ │
│6 7 8│ │
│2 3 4│ │
│8 9 0│ │
│4 5 6│ │
└─────┴───────────┘
